Gretna had won seven straight home games dating back to last season and Lily Zimmerman did her part to make it eight on Thursday. Everything went the Dragons' way against the Lincoln Northwest Falcons as they made off with a 3-0 win thanks in part to Zimmerman, who had 19 digs and five aces. She is on a roll when it comes to digs, as she's now had 12 or more in each of the last three games she's played.
The final score came out to 25-12, 25-10, 25-16.
When it comes to explaining why Lincoln Northwest lost, don't look at Lilly Keifer. Despite the final result, she had 11 digs and two assists.
Gretna's victory bumped their record up to 26-6. As for Lincoln Northwest, they have been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four matchups. That's put a noticeable dent in their 10-26 record this season.
